    The assessment of microclimatic conditions in a well-spaced urban structure

    A proposed assessment method for microclimatic conditions in urban structures is presented in the paper. The assessment model defines the quantitative and qualitative features of the study area. The three main elements of the urban environment – local climate, urban development, and the type of the area surfaces – are all evaluated. The proposed method constitutes an approximation. Parameters such as the location, shadow fall, or heat loss by the external surfaces of the building were not included

    A Numerical Model of Transient Pipeline Operation

    The aim of this study is to develop a numerical model of a steam pipeline. The energy conservation equations for the pipeline wall and steam are solved using the finite volume method (FVM). The transient temperature of the pipeline wall, steam temperature and thermal stresses can be calculated using the model developed in the paper

    Freehand drawing as an architecture “esperanto” for students of Aarchitecture and Building Engineering

    The paper describes the process and effects of two open-air drawing sessions organised by Department of Civil Engineering and Architecture, Faculty of Civil Engineering, Opole University of Technology. The open-air drawing sessions took place in 2013 in Opole and Gliwice, and in 2014 in Pavia. The aim of the sessions was to improve the ability of synthetical and analitical freehand drawing, a comprehensive communication tool, which also simplifies the work with computer. Furthermore, young architecture students had the possibility to broaden their knowledge about buildings and complexes in a wide range of revaluation and revitalization. Students and teachers from architecture and engineering studies from Poland, Italy, Denmark, Spain and Finland took part in those open-air drawing sessions. In this European Union project called “Let’s Exchange HERitage of our CULture – Drawing as a Communication Tool of Students of Architecture/ Engineers from European UniversitieS – HERCULES” freehand drawing was means of cognition and the main goal was to broaden the knowledge of cultural heritage

    Analysis of a passive design sports hall: construction and use

    This article presents an analysis of how the construction and insulation materials used for the walls of a sports hall built according to passive design affect the overall construction costs. The authors also attempt to answer whether the objective of achieving the lowest possible energy consumption in a building is actually economically sound. Cost analyses will be carried out to this end, the optimum insulation thickness will be determined, and the time necessary to balance the investment expenditure will be calculated for an energy-efficient construction project

    CFD Impulse Flow Simulation Through Shaped Nozzles

    Pressure pulsations in volumetric compressor manifolds are important issues in the compressor plant operation. For pressure pulsation attenuation, mufflers designed using the Helmholtz resonator approach are applied. Nowadays, the variable revolution speed compressors requires new design methods for pressure pulsation damping elements. One of the possibilities to attenuate the pressure pulsations is the introduction of specially shaped nozzles in the gas duct flow. In this paper, the impulse flow simulations conducted in FLUENT/ANSYS. The experimental validation of the simulation results is also presented

    An improvement of the ant algorithm for the maximum clique problem

    The maximum clique problem is a very well-known NP-complete problem and for such a problem, meta-heuristic algorithms have been developed which ant algorithms belongs to. There are many algorithms including ant algorithms that have been elaborated for this problem. In this paper, a new dynamic function of selecting with a new improvement procedure in order to get a larger size of clique for the ant algorithm is presented and this search for the maximum clique in graph is compared to the bestn ant algorithms that are already known
